Two oxygen atoms form a double covalent bond. In this type of bond, each oxygen atom shares two pairs of electrons, resulting in a strong bond that stabilizes the molecule. This is represented by the molecular formula O₂, where the two atoms are held together by this double bond.

When atoms chemically bond together, they form molecules. This occurs when atoms share or transfer electrons to achieve a more stable configuration. The type of bond formed (ionic, covalent, or metallic) depends on the electronegativity and properties of the atoms involved.

The attractive force that holds atoms together to form a compound is called a chemical bond. This bond is a result of the sharing or transfer of electrons between atoms, allowing them to achieve a more stable electron configuration.

When two atoms of the same element come together, they form a molecule of that element. For example, when two oxygen atoms come together, they form a molecule of oxygen (O2).
